Optional Color Enhancement Light
Cautions: After using the light, be sure
to allow it sufficient time to cool down
completely.
Use only bulb (VLB04) when replacing
the bulb to reduce the risk of fire or
other hazards.
Do not use the light when powering
your camcorder with the optional car
cord adapter because the car cord will
become very hot.
Removing and Replacing the Light Bulb

Dangers: During operation and after
using the light, the front surface and
bulb of the light will be very hot. To
avoid burns, do not touch them.
To prevent overheating, do not block
or cover the ventilation holes on the
color enhancement light.
Never use the light in the vicinity of
explosives or highly flammable
materials.
1. Turn the case front counterclockwise to
remove it.
2. Remove the bulb by pulling it out
through the open case.

Note: When replacing the light's bulb, use
only Stock #VLB04 to reduce the risk of fire
and other hazards. See the installation
instructions packed with the replacement bulb
when replacing the bulb.
4. Reattach the case front by placing the
bulb in the hole of the reflective plate,
lining up the smaller raised mark (–) on
the front of the cover with the raised
mark (—) on the light's case. Then turn
the front clockwise until the larger raised
mark (—) on the front cover aligns with
the mark on the case.
